Transaction 8ea58669906944573b430d04dbebd12923a40b397b87cce3bd872ca806c7514a
1 Input
1 Output
-
8ea58669906944573b430d04dbebd12923a40b397b87cce3bd872ca806c7514a:0
- value
- 707111
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c560207821cc9120af3578ec4563c46a25aa3bab O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JzdGoQMRZMKhbu2U8sXkKgoXBVMDSus5f